Ecosystems
Organism and Species (Adeline)

An organisn is a living things.

A group of very similar organism is species.

Habitats(Kenzo)

A habitats is a place where organism lives, its surroundings or environment.

Dfferent organism live in different habitats because they have different requirement for survival.

Sometimes animals move on to different places within their habitats.

Population and Communities (Steven)

The members of one species in the same area are a population.

A community is all the populations that live together in one place, even they were different.

The Part of an Ecosystem (Richelle)

An ecosystem is made up ofboth the livig and nonliving things in an area.

Three Kinds of Organism (Richelle and Jeremy)

In an ecosystem, there are three kinds of organism : producers, consumers, and decomposers.

Most producers are plant.


Consumers cannot make their own food. All animals are consumers and classified by what they eat :

Hebivores, Carnivores and Omnivores

(Jeremy)

Some consumers are also decomposers.

The two main kinds of decomposers are bacteria and fungi.

Food Chains(Jeremy)

The movement of food through a community is called a food chain.

On land, a food chain is similar.

Every part of the food chain is necessary to every other part.
